Here's a little peek at the treasures you'll uncover:
- Be Proactive: Think of yourself as the captain of your own ship, not just a passenger on someone else's. You get to steer!
- Begin with the End in Mind: What's your ultimate bestseller? What's your epic finale? Plan it out, people!
- Put First Things First: This is where you learn to be the boss of your time, not its victim. Say goodbye to "busy work" and hello to "purposeful progress"!
- Think Win-Win: Because life's too short for sour grapes and competitive tantrums. Let's all win together!
- Seek First to Understand, Then to Be Understood: Imagine a world where everyone actually *listens*. Covey shows you how to be that person.
- Synergize: This is the "more than the sum of its parts" magic. Think of it as a creative explosion of brilliant ideas!
- Sharpen the Saw: Because even superheroes need to recharge. This habit is all about self-care, growth, and not burning out like a forgotten candle.
